What is ADHD?
ADHD is characterized by 3 core signs:
Inattention: Difficulty maintaining focus, reckless errors, and lapse of memory in daily activities.Hyperactivity: Excessive motion, fidgeting, and spontaneous habits.Impulsivity: An inability to wait on one's turn, disrupting others often, and acting without factor to consider for the effects.
The manifestation of these signs can differ commonly from person to individual, making ADHD a particularly complicated condition to diagnose precisely.

1. Preliminary Consultation
Individuals looking for assessment normally start with an initial consultation. This session may include talking about signs, case history, and any previous evaluations. This helps the assessor to understand the individual's issues much better.
2. Comprehensive Evaluation
Following the initial assessment, a comprehensive evaluation is performed. This can involve:
Questionnaires: Standardized ADHD assessments for adults and kids.Interviews: Detailed interviews with the individual, parents, or other considerable individuals in their lives.Observations: In some cases, clinical observations might be made to better gauge habits and signs in different settings.3. Diagnosis
Based upon the outcomes of the assessment, the assessor will provide a diagnosis. If ADHD is diagnosed, the expert will discuss possible treatment choices, which might include therapy, medication, or way of life modifications.
4. Follow-Up
After the initial assessment and diagnosis, follow-up appointments may be set up to keep track of progress, adjust treatment strategies, or address any emerging concerns.

The assessment procedure can take anywhere from one to 3 sessions, with each session enduring in between 60 to 120 minutes.
2. Will my private assessment results be shared with my GP?
Typically, a formal report is produced post-assessment. You can request that this be shared with your GP, but it is not compulsory.
3. Is private assessment covered by insurance?
It depends upon individual insurance plan. Those looking for assessment ought to inspect their coverage details before continuing.
4. Can children be independently evaluated for ADHD?
Yes, private assessments for ADHD can be performed for children along with adults. Experts trained in child psychology will frequently conduct these assessments.
5. What happens if I am identified with ADHD?
Following a diagnosis, treatment options are gone over, which might consist of medication, treatment, or academic support strategies customized to your distinct needs.
